Burial in Bee Cave? Here's What to Know.

  1. 01Contact a local pet cemetery or aftercare provider to discuss burial options
  2. 02Ask about plot sizes, pricing, and whether headstones or markers are available
  3. 03Decide between a pet cemetery burial or an at-home burial (check local regulations first)
  4. 04Choose a casket, shroud, or natural burial option that feels right for your family

Are there pet burial regulations in Bee Cave?+
Pet burial regulations vary by municipality. In Bee Cave, TX, at-home burial may be permitted on private property with certain depth and setback requirements. Licensed pet cemeteries handle all regulatory compliance. Contact your local animal control or town clerk for specific rules in Bee Cave.
How much does pet burial cost in Bee Cave?+
Pet burial in Bee Cave, TX typically costs $200–$1,000, depending on the cemetery, plot size, and whether you choose a casket or natural burial. Can I get a headstone or marker for my pet?+
Yes. Most pet cemeteries in Travis offer a range of headstones, engraved markers, and memorial plaques. Options range from simple flat markers ($50–$100) to custom-engraved headstones ($200–$500). Some families also choose to plant a memorial tree or garden near the burial site.
What is the difference between a pet cemetery and home burial?+
A licensed pet cemetery provides a permanent, maintained burial site with options for headstones and visitation. Home burial is more private but may be affected if you move. Check Bee Cave regulations before burying a pet at home — some municipalities have restrictions on depth, distance from water sources, and property boundaries.
